1. Role
Our company is searching for an experienced and proactive Financial Officer to work in a busy team. In this role, you will accurately oversee the company’s financial transactions, develop budgets/forecasts, prepare financial reports, and monitor all transactions.
You will also be a team player, positive with a can-do attitude. You will be able to articulate financial data to a varied audience. You will be able to work on your own initiative, provide feedback, solutions to issue and write financial protocols and procedures.
Your duties will include resolving financial disputes, supporting executives, preparing balance sheets, and processing invoices.
The ideal candidate will have experience using financial software such as Xero, however training will be provided for our operational systems such as Lantum, Systm1 etc. Having worked within the NHS/Health Care/GP Practice environment would be desirable, although not essential.
2. Senior Finance Officer Duties
• Maintain accurate transaction records
• Review/Approve/Process invoices/timesheets and prepare financial statements
• Reconcile banking and conduct financial audits
• Prepare budgets
• Review the business’s financial policies
• Ensure all legal requirements are met
• Payroll production
• To be a point of contact for various stakeholders such as suppliers, accountants,
employees
• To file for the accountants, such as, tax returns, companies house, HMRC
• To complete any adhoc duties required as requested by the senior management team
3. Senior Finance Officer Requirements
• Maths and problem-solving skills
• Project management skills
• Advanced Microsoft Office skills
• Solid knowledge of accounting and financial procedures
• Knowledge of financial regulations and laws
• Proven work experience as a Senior Finance Officer or similar role
• Experience using financial software such as Xero
• Excellent analytical and numerical skills
• Sharp time management skills
• Strong ethics, with an ability to manage confidential data
4. Senior Finance Officer Qualifications (not all of the below are required)
• A Degree in Finance, Accounting, or Business Studies
• Two A Levels
• At least two GCSEs, including English and Maths
• BSc or AAT degree in Finance, Accounting or Economics
• Professional qualification as a CFA/CPA is considered a plus
